Default TCC 2014 Spring Meet Update-Feb 27

Hey everyone,
This is an update for the Texas Cobra Club 2014 Spring Meet. Texas Cobra Meet This is year is shaping up to be one of the largest gathering of Cobras, GT-40s, and Daytona not only in the state of Texas but in the United States. We have cars and drivers from over 20 states and 3 different countries.

As of Thursday, February, 27th we have:
110 Car registered
204 Drivers and Guest
157 Folks attending the Saturday Night Banquet
83 Cars registered for the Gumball Rally/Scavenger Hunt

Here is a run-down of the daily activities:

Monday, March 24 thru Wednesday, March 26th:
Many folks will be arriving early to enjoy the Texas Spring Weather, the fields of Blue Bonnets and wild flowers, and tons of Texas BBQ. There are no organized plans Monday thru Wednesday, but I imagine there will be plenty of things to occupy your time.

Thursday, March 27th:
Most the attendees arrive on Thursday. The parking lot will be filled the Cobras, Trucks, and Trailers. The Superformance Owners Association is hosting a “Welcoming Party” somewhere in the parking lot. “Time? Starting at NOON of course! On Thursday till we run out of time, ice or consciousness,” per Randall Thomas of the SCOF.

Friday, March 28th:
Depending on the severity of the hangovers, many folks will be venturing out into the Texas Hill Country before lunch. Places like Frederickburg, Lukenbach, Willow City, and River Road are always favorites.

For those of you that want to test your driving skills, we are hosting a track day at Harris Hill Raceway in San Marcos. Friday night, Finishline Accessories and the local Cystic Fibrosis Chapter are hosting a tailgate party with burgers, hotdogs, and sodas. BYOB if you want something else.

Saturday, March, 29th:
The Gumball Rally/Scavenger Hunt will take place starting at 8:30am. There are more details posted on the website about this event. It is a combination team road rally, poker run, and scavenger hunt. All proceeds will be going to Cystic Fibrosis. A BBQ lunch will be served at the Hershal Byrd’s Crooked Oak Ranch and Filling Station around noon.

Our annual dinner banquet will start at 6:30pm at the Embassy Suites. Cash bar will open at 6pm.

With the good come a few UN-pleasantries:

Parking at the Embassy Suites will be at a premium. We are planning on having more trailers this year than in the past. For those of you arriving before Wednesday, you may be asked to move or relocate your rigs to accommodate more space later in the week. The hotel has been very gracious in giving us everything we have ever asked, so keep that in mind if you are asking to move your rig. We cannot afford to piss-off the hotel. This is convention center hotel and they will have other guests and meetings at the same time we are there. I am not anticipating a problem but it may come down to some folks not having full access to the trailers at night. Please bring a car cover just in case we are not able to accommodate using our trailers as overnight garages. Of course if there is bad weather, we will make sure you can protect your car. There will be armed off-duty deputy sheriffs on-site Thursday through Saturday.
